AL HB198 | 2014 | Regular Session

Status

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Democrat 1-0)
Status: Engrossed on February 6 2014 - 50% progression, died in chamber
Action: 2014-02-18 - Constitution, Campaign Finance, Ethics, and Elections first Amendment Offered
Text: Latest bill text (Introduced) [PDF]

Summary

Elections, write-in votes, procedures to count, duties to judge of probate in co. elections, Secretary of State for state election, Secs. 17-6-28, 17-12-1 am'd.
